Transaction 5c8cca3de1f528740dda59284f80b3e2ce6b9bc2b6fd49e21d739e1648366234
1 Input
1 Output
-
5c8cca3de1f528740dda59284f80b3e2ce6b9bc2b6fd49e21d739e1648366234:0
- value
- 596661
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4b71c8a8dbdf83820f3f7c519882943a0c82aafa OP_EQUALVERIFY OP_CHECKSIG
- address
- 17suzE7mnXtZ65tKoXktAJ2YNnoi7T5EVJ